M: Hey, Ellen, you’ll never guess who I met last week. Barbara Johnson.
W: You don’t mean the Barbara Johnson who directed the choir that performed on campus last weekend?
M: That’s right.
W: But she’s so famous. How did you get to meet her?
M: Well, you know how in that program they handed out, they printed the words to the choral pieces a long with the translations. I found all these mistakes in the Latin text, you know typographic... Wait a minute. You were actually reading the words.
W: I like to follow the text while I’m listening. It helps me understand what they are singing about. Any way, while they were doing those Latin pieces.
M: I notice all these mistakes, mostly spelling errors. It was really annoying. So after the concert all those people were crowding around back stage to see her and the soloist...
W: Yeah, I remember there were dozens of people waiting there for autographs.
M: Well, I waited to the end, and then when I met Barbara Johnson I showed her the mistakes I’d found.
W: Was she upset?
M: Upset? She actually thanked me and said if I sent her a copy of the corrected text, she would revise it for the next time they sing those pieces and even print my name in the acknowledgement as a pro gram editor.
W: Wow, your Latin must be pretty good to find all those errors.
M: I should hope so. I major in classics, you know.
选项
A、A tape recording that he made of the concert.
B、The corrected text from the program of the concert.
C、Some photographs that he took of her during the concert.
D、A review of the concert that he wrote for the campus paper.
答案
B
解析
细节题。从对话中She actually thanked me and said if I sent her a copy of the corrected text 可知,男士将送给Barbara Johnson一份改好的文本,故B选项正确。
